About the role
We are seeking an Engineering Manager who will manage the R&D engineering team at Commure. The team takes emerging technology from inception to impact, scouting new capabilities such as a frontier LLM capable of chaining tool calls, browser agents navigating the web, and new agent harnesses improving autonomously. The role involves producing these technologies for healthcare, delivering them to customers, and owning them as a P&L until they graduate.
- Embedded into an existing product, e.g., the AI Copilot in our practice management suite.
- Becomes its own product, e.g., Air, the EHR.
- Becomes an internal RCM workflow saving the company millions annually, e.g., EOB web agents and appeal agents.
